grátur
Faroese
Etymology
From Old Norse grátr, from Proto-Germanic *grētaz.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ˈkrɔɑːʰtʊɹ/
- Rhymes: -ɔɑːʰtʊɹ
Declension
| Declension of grátur (singular only) | ||
|---|---|---|
| m6s | singular | |
| indefinite | definite | |
| nominative | grátur | gráturin |
| accusative | grát | grátin |
| dative | gráti | grátinum |
| genitive | gráts | grátsins |
